About This Book
In this collection of stories published in 1922, Moore returns to the theme of sexual repression he explored in The Celibates. In each chapter of the book, Moore examines a different character wrestling with sexuality in one way or another. Moore gives the greatest attention to the story of Hugh Monfertâa man who struggles for years to discern his sexuality.
